From owner-freebsd-ports@FreeBSD.ORG Wed Dec 26 17:05:41 2012 Return-Path: Delivered-To: 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id 9F026316 for ; Wed, 26 Dec 2012 17:05:41 +0000 (UTC) (envelope-from pathiaki2@yahoo.com) Received: from nm9-vm0.bullet.mail.bf1.yahoo.com (nm9-vm0.bullet.mail.bf1.yahoo.com [98.139.213.154]) by mx1.freebsd.org (Postfix) with ESMTP id 2027D8FC14 for ; Wed, 26 Dec 2012 17:05:40 +0000 (UTC) Received: from [98.139.212.144] by nm9.bullet.mail.bf1.yahoo.com with NNFMP; 26 Dec 2012 17:02:50 -0000 Received: from [98.139.215.229] by tm1.bullet.mail.bf1.yahoo.com with NNFMP; 26 Dec 2012 17:02:50 -0000 Received: from [127.0.0.1] by omp1069.mail.bf1.yahoo.com with NNFMP; 26 Dec 2012 17:02:50 -0000 X-Yahoo-Newman-Property: ymail-3 X-Yahoo-Newman-Id: 664232.97016.bm@omp1069.mail.bf1.yahoo.com Received: (qmail 44634 invoked by uid 60001); 26 Dec 2012 17:02:50 -0000 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.com; s=s1024; t=1356541370; bh=uu6u7vmOsH05cq9sbX5UbVhtOLEiBnRGEpz63ILq0r4=; h=X-YMail-OSG:Received:X-Rocket-MIMEInfo:X-Mailer:References:Message-ID:Date:From:Reply-To:Subject:To:Cc:In-Reply-To:MIME-Version:Content-Type; b=o9Zenu1lfJJKBcuVkEQ79tOpvfB4q+/+exCyLoiR+rey5BPm0ukRao+3kuXxJEAHBrl8xd3HXaUenfPwJIHXDj8hS6AQkBJQjJ3lQGEYVDUcnga+7AEXyTrfNlvBk0LBAGaJNzIEE4Rb/PzwYs/eSXEoJ3cyWuVnB+ASVXOd+js= DomainKey-Signature: a=rsa-sha1; q=dns; c=nofws; s=s1024; d=yahoo.com; h=X-YMail-OSG:Received:X-Rocket-MIMEInfo:X-Mailer:References:Message-ID:Date:From:Reply-To:Subject:To:Cc:In-Reply-To:MIME-Version:Content-Type; b=38KyQ5bWe3Hq4cp+MRaE5yiThE+YFrb7NhdpHYwrwkuZfvKqhElsvLJZlBl28/xsRV8pU/IKnJeHaWWfI044SITTaQFyA7wwTMdQgsKPfPQkXX7FMaaN7KN1Tx0ttqPlm0UzBeuAJhfNW0iNQVqsxnYvxGpwLhwcGHThCu65XXo=; X-YMail-OSG: EWquVcwVM1k4q920KxYg5AhqwJF8OBX4kl2t8ZY5Jc3chE6 qmfZ3eRXjIo8nkfeo8pWDhygtNQbyEBncTIKxWPLV5hlAU254pQX_PfjyWmx p86gdmm2e7i8Nb3KJyxgUEYcAFBlDq45fVjh6fe7GDHeTfFtABXkm1f5g.wD kvX8Fm4S0q62greWGbtBphBUyMxXG_wCOystnCEQjISjC33vlzzC4KorSmO7 WiYl0jbd4qj08fVb8vV2p0ZB78hWYmRJzrNpadIEzJqE38CD179RTt411Ex. gRWHiXb1Y.AW6odewpiAut6Yv4XsVUz2njYvOID.PJIL5cxFlHfRZYfCz3UT dOzpcNXTy7TfWafw6rPtC7vo5039LjuhvRDCD3dSR2OrBBjop7CpJz_IX0Jn TARYD465.nWKdpKOmQw7bNJVL08403UXHqjrKngqIweh3a7xFzIJPrQji.ez iZQE.YdS66UrKItEzHi9lm4a11JVRw7FTqK.UgeAmYm.yrsOaqPK8s1iIyKz vcfqvweWI755KF7aLM4FpuDluu5D5oLME_dBjySHegzgKyGSutvJIuLxr4rU nC_HZXkjvwpXNXxGZT9Bs6CFf.Wn9fHI.bGZi7nUDvqY6lfs5lB3PaDHuv85 IUhN6vdvJd3wa_N6HB2n.VCzwg1RzXo4sEVjEnQRf6g.9H7QhDsxON4R3TlT R8179P3k1lfiw4QHoV1d4Q6KA80CKK2WYH.AwDUpbqwM- Received: from [68.186.252.198] by web141404.mail.bf1.yahoo.com via HTTP; Wed, 26 Dec 2012 09:02:50 PST X-Rocket-MIMEInfo: 001.001, VGhhbmsgeW91ISEhCgpJJ20ganVzdCBzd2l0Y2hpbmcgb3ZlciB0byBpdC7CoCBJJ2xsIGxlYXZlIHRoZSBRQiBzdHVmZiBpbiB0aGF0IGZvcm1hdCB1bnRpbCBpdCBleHBpcmVzIGluIDcgeWVhcnMuwqAgVGhpcyBwYWNrYWdlIGlzIGF3ZXNvbWUuCgpDb21lIHRoZSBOZXcgWWVhciwgSSdsbCBiZSBvbiBGcm9udEFjY291bnRpbmcuCgpQLgoKCgo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19fX18KIEZyb206IEphbmtldGggSmF5IDxqYW5reWpAdW5mcy51cz4KVG86IFBhdWwgUGF0aGlha2lzIDxwYXQBMAEBAQE- X-Mailer: YahooMailWebService/0.8.129.483 References: <1345312414.3380.YahooMailNeo@web110509.mail.gq1.yahoo.com> <50305278.8000402@unfs.us> <50305386.90508@unfs.us> <5030BFC1.70200@p-o.co.uk> <1345413641.2572.YahooMailNeo@web110516.mail.gq1.yahoo.com> <5034432B.3020006@unfs.us> <50D3E975.1020607@unfs.us> Message-ID: <1356541370.13877.YahooMailNeo@web141404.mail.bf1.yahoo.com> Date: Wed, 26 Dec 2012 09:02:50 -0800 (PST) From: Paul Pathiakis Subject: Re: Port Request - FrontAccounting To: Janketh Jay In-Reply-To: <50D3E975.1020607@unfs.us> MIME-Version: 1.0 Content-Type: text/plain; charset=iso-8859-1 Content-Transfer-Encoding: quoted-printable X-Content-Filtered-By: Mailman/MimeDel 2.1.14 Cc: "ports@freebsd.org" , Chris Rees X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list Reply-To: Paul Pathiakis List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 26 Dec 2012 17:05:41 -0000 Thank you!!!=0A=0AI'm just switching over to it.=A0 I'll leave the QB stuff= in that format until it expires in 7 years.=A0 This package is awesome.=0A= =0ACome the New Year, I'll be on FrontAccounting.=0A=0AP.=0A=0A=0A=0A=0A___= _____________________________=0A From: Janketh Jay =0ATo: P= aul Pathiakis =0ACc: "ports@freebsd.org" ; Chris Rees =0ASent: Thursday, December 20, 201= 2 11:45 PM=0ASubject: Re: Port Request - FrontAccounting=0A =0A-----BEGIN P= GP SIGNED MESSAGE-----=0AHash: SHA1=0A=0AHi all,=0A=0A=A0=A0=A0 Finally got= around to submitting this tonight with a big thanks to=0AChris. Thanks!=0A= =0A=A0=A0=A0 PR number is 174601 and, of course, it can be located here:=0A= =A0=A0=A0 http://www.freebsd.org/cgi/query-pr.cgi?pr=3Dports/174601=0A=0ARe= gards,=0AJanky Jay, III=0A=0A=0AOn 08/21/2012 08:25 PM, Janketh Jay wrote:= =0A> Hi Everyone,=0A> =0A> Thanks for all of this info. regarding the port = changes that=0A> should be done. I haven't played with the port system in a= while so=0A> I'm definitely a bit rusty and I'm sure there have been many= =0A> changes (Hence the Apache 2.0 bit... :o!) Anyhow, I had to skip=0A> to= wn for a few days for something EXTREMELY important (golf...) but=0A> I wil= l try to get this fixed and submitted within the next few=0A> days.=0A> =0A= > Thanks again, Janky Jay, III=0A> =0A> =0A> On 08/19/2012 04:00 PM, Paul P= athiakis wrote:=0A>> My thanks to all of you on this. :-)=0A> =0A>> P.=0A> = =0A>> ---------------------------------------------------------------------= ---=0A>=0A>> =0A> =0A> *From:* Chris Rees =0A>> *To:* Al= an Hicks *Cc:* Janketh Jay =0A>> ; "port= s@freebsd.org" ; Paul =0A>> Pathiakis *Sent:* Sunday, August 19, 2012 =0A>> 11:06 AM *Subject:* Re: Port Requ= est - FrontAccounting=0A> =0A>> On 19 August 2012 11:28, Alan Hicks > > wrote:=0A>>> Hi=0A>>> =0A>>> = =0A>>> On 19/08/2012 03:46, Janketh Jay wrote:=0A>>>> =0A>>>> -----BEGIN PG= P SIGNED MESSAGE----- Hash: SHA1=0A>>>> =0A>>>> Or not. It appears the atta= chment was lost. You can download =0A>>>> the .tar.gz file from the followi= ng URL:=0A>>>> =0A>>>> =0A>>>> =0A>> http://www.purplehat.org/downloads/fro= ntaccounting/frontaccounting-2.3.11-fbsd-port.tar.gz=0A>>>>=0A>>>>=0A>=0A>>= =0A> Extract to ${PORTSDIR}/www and let me know if anything needs to be=0A= >>>> changed and/or adjusted....=0A>>>> =0A>>>> On 08/18/2012 08:42 PM, Jan= keth Jay wrote:=0A>>>>> =0A>>>>> Hi,=0A>>>>> =0A>>>>> On 08/18/2012 11:53 A= M, Paul Pathiakis wrote:=0A>>>>>> =0A>>>>>> Hi,=0A>>>>> =0A>>>>> =0A>>>>>> = This is probably the best competitor to QuickBooks out =0A>>>>>> there. Peo= ple can rave about the benefits of GnuCash and =0A>>>>>> Kmymoney. I've use= d both and they both lack.=A0 This=0A>>>>>> doesn't. I've also got a pretty= good bit of Accounting in=0A>>>>>> my background.=A0 This should definitel= y be a port.=0A>>>>> =0A>>>>> =0A>>>>>> No, I don't have time.=A0 I'm busy = trying to build Atlantis=0A>>>>>>=A0 Services and putting FreeBSD and PCBSD= into the=0A>>>>>> mainstream. This is one of those things that will be=0A>= >>>>> necessary.=0A>>>>> =0A>>>>> =0A>>>>>> Paul Pathiakis=0A>>>>> =0A>>>>>= =0A>>>>> I've attached a port (in tar.gz form) which is the =0A>>>>> Front= Accounting port for FreeBSD. I've tested it a few=0A>>>>> times and it seem= s to work perfectly fine. If someone wants=0A>>>>> to test this before I su= bmit, that would be great.=0A>>>>> Otherwise, I'll submit some time tomorro= w.=0A>>> =0A>>> =0A>>> Thanks for porting, install works well.=0A>>> =0A>>>= On de-installing before running the install wizard there are =0A>>> unable= to delete errors for www/frontaccounting/config_db.php =0A>>> www/frontacc= ounting/config.default.php=0A> =0A>> Yup, the plist has the correct @unexec= and @exec lines, but of =0A>> course the @exec lines only apply if install= ing from a package.=0A> =0A>> For installation from the port;=0A> =0A>> pos= t-install: .for conf in config%.php config_db%.php ${CP} -np =0A>> ${PREFIX= }/www/frontaccounting/${conf:S,%,.default} \ =0A>> ${PREFIX}/www/frontaccou= nting/${conf:S,%,,} .endfor=0A> =0A>> will do nicely.=0A> =0A>>> After a fu= ll install including the web install wizard there=0A>>> are delete errors f= or =0A>>> '/usr/local/www/frontaccounting/config.default.php' doesn't =0A>>= > exist '/usr/local/www/frontaccounting/tmp' =0A>>> '/usr/local/www/frontac= counting/lang' =0A>>> '/usr/local/www/frontaccounting/company/0/js_cache' = =0A>>> '/usr/local/www/frontaccounting/company/0' =0A>>> '/usr/local/www/fr= ontaccounting/company' =0A>>> '/usr/local/www/frontaccounting'=0A>>> =0A>>>= Perhaps @dirrmtry might be of help=0A>>> =0A>>> Also unable to build a pac= kage as cannot find config_db.php=0A>>> =0A>>> Trying the usual portmaster = reinstall fails to create a backup =0A>>> package and so has to prompt to i= gnore the error, the=0A>>> reinstall succeeds successfully.=0A>>> =0A>>> Sh= ould be a great addition to the ports, Alan=0A>>> =0A> =0A>> I think these = errors can mostly be traced to the missing=0A>> Makefile lines :)=0A> =0A>>= Nice job!=A0 CC me on your PR.=0A> =0A>> Chris=0A> =0A> =0A> _____________= __________________________________ =0A> freebsd-ports@freebsd.org mailing l= ist =0A> http://lists.freebsd.org/mailman/listinfo/freebsd-ports To=0A> uns= ubscribe, send any mail to=0A> "freebsd-ports-unsubscribe@freebsd.org"=0A> = =0A-----BEGIN PGP SIGNATURE-----=0AVersion: GnuPG v1.4.11 (GNU/Linux)=0ACom= ment: Using GnuPG with undefined - http://www.enigmail.net/=0A=0AiEYEARECAA= YFAlDT6XAACgkQGK3MsUbJZn7/lgCfTqV2IFfyQzAZaMeUGZY4+/AZ=0A1B0Anj0M74GB/Y17I2= qEY+KwbAaT6pc7=0A=3Dg9aK=0A-----END PGP SIGNATURE----- From owner-freebsd-ports@FreeBSD.ORG Wed Dec 26 17:22:16 2012 Return-Path: Delivered-To: freebsd-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[69.147.83.52]) by hub.freebsd.org (Postfix) with ESMTP id AB06E4CD for ; Wed, 26 Dec 2012 17:22:16 +0000 (UTC) (envelope-from never@nevermind.kiev.ua) Received: from mail-pa0-f52.google.com (mail-pa0-f52.google.com [209.85.220.52]) by mx1.freebsd.org (Postfix) with ESMTP id 721DB8FC0C for ; Wed, 26 Dec 2012 17:22:16 +0000 (UTC) Received: by mail-pa0-f52.google.com with SMTP id fb1so5044429pad.39 for ; Wed, 26 Dec 2012 09:22:10 -0800 (PST)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20120113; h=mime-version:in-reply-to:references:date:message-id:subject:from:to :cc:content-type:x-gm-message-state; bh=64gD8w/yPDvsburXxkSAQANSpUzKBfv/qOan3C93x1M=; b=O1bpbyoH4i3n6goRZA9Kxl4ijdNmDwKtXxkL5g4VJgz/SkDSKar7y++iVlimeiSnDX j5A/clHzXzor6UTlsDCJ/exFZFzcz0GlIXrLhHkEvUclnOU/HLhoHZrufACeC6I8MTsE T2L4aKsaIgs4vsBTiqtc0FM2IOKSXrv1+xoLz6JDREbYY76VhRSxQD+InWKSfgFrk/vH g0ACKCbwdu2yArMvuT9zQB449KLJpbUoft8wzHO/oA7Dc/syxWZU2RNrc9ZzRfYPZ6nw BQ44SUJ+s+KP+MqmX2YsrrVj5cYcDNqsHx++Ri//vCwxgnrvmmT1rTuJI6aPXydfuR+o 1CoQ== MIME-Version: 1.0 Received: by 10.68.197.197 with SMTP id iw5mr86658408pbc.22.1356542530196; Wed, 26 Dec 2012 09:22:10 -0800 (PST) Received: by 10.68.49.101 with HTTP; Wed, 26 Dec 2012 09:22:10 -0800 (PST) In-Reply-To: References: <50D80CF2.80408@FreeBSD.org> <50D8784F.4080704@FreeBSD.org> <50D8997B.8080602@FreeBSD.org> Date: Wed, 26 Dec 2012 19:22:10 +0200 Message-ID: Subject: Re: [RFC] databases/mariadb55-{server|client} ports From: Alexandr Kovalenko To: Alex Dupre Content-Type: text/plain; charset=ISO-8859-1 X-Gm-Message-State: ALoCoQkHZWa4dFOXR8cuN0FseQkT+cUgb0yWHKhCO0+kqnw1f0+GzfoPx26NsnQ2Y/DXOnUB2bb4 Cc: Alexandr Kovalenko , freebsd-ports@freebsd.org X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Wed, 26 Dec 2012 17:22:16 -0000 On Mon, Dec 24, 2012 at 10:24 PM, Alexandr Kovalenko wrote: > On Mon, Dec 24, 2012 at 8:05 PM, Alex Dupre wrote: >>> Thanks for noticing this. I'll submit another PR after this one is >>> commited to remove those headers from -client and add to -server, will >>> also re-add libmysqlservices.a to -server together with headers. >> >> >> Why are you going to hack the mariadb ports is such way? The MySQL 5.5 ports >> are so for a reason. From the original commit log: >> >> - new installation layout, resembling RPM packages: >> - client = Client Utilities + Development Libraries + Shared components >> - server = MySQL Server + Embedded > > I've asked MariaDB developers about that and they advised that > libmysqlservices (and appropriate header files) are server development > part. > Plugins which need libmysqlservices are server plugins. There is > separate type of plugins which are client plugins, which have nothing > to do with libmysqlservices. > > Basically I'm for having both mysql and mariadb ports semi-identical - > have same install layouts, so if you feel that layout you are using in > mysql55-* is better - it is easy to fix so that mariadb55 will > resemble it. > > P.S. I've also noticed that you have .conf file in > "bin/mysqlaccess.conf" in mysql55-client - was that intentional? > Shouldn't it be placed somewhere like /usr/local/etc ? Alex, just for my information - are you willing to commit my PR or we are just discussing common problems of our 2 (4) ports? If yes - could you please commit this version and later we'll find a way to agree on pkg-plists and either me or you (depends on which port should be fixed) will submit PR/commit fix? Thanks. -- Alexandr Kovalenko